60kHz High-Temperature Vortex Ultrasonic Spray Coating System
Description:
Our 60kHz high-temperature vortex ultrasonic spray coating system integrates a 60 kHz vortex ultrasonic atomizing nozzle with built-in cooling structure. Piezoelectric transducer generates high-frequency vibration to turn liquid precursors into fine micro-droplets. Low-speed vortex shaping gas forms a stable conical spray field without strong impact on substrates.
The nozzle cooling assembly isolates heat from the high-temperature heating stage, which can reach up to 500~600°C. This design enables in-situ drying and thermal decomposition of precursor solutions directly on the substrate surface.
Compared with conventional focused ultrasonic spray nozzles, the vortex type offers wider effective spray width and superior coating uniformity. Soft mist greatly reduces overspray and improves material utilization above 90%, saving expensive precious metal precursor materials. Ultrasonic self-cleaning performance minimizes nozzle clogging for suspensions, sols and salt solutions.
Equipped with precision liquid feeding module, independent gas control unit and XYZ servo motion platform, the system supports programmable coating paths. It can deposit thin films ranging from tens of nanometers to micrometers.
Typical applications include fuel cell catalyst layers & PEM coating, perovskite solar cells, TCO and metal oxide films, MEMS & wafer functional coatings, sensor nano-film fabrication.
